As the demand for real-time data processing continues to rise, edge Artificial Intelligence (AI) has emerged as a transformative force in the tech landscape. By bringing computation closer to the data source, edge AI reduces latency, enhances privacy, and optimizes bandwidth usage. This article delves into various deployment platforms that are driving the edge AI revolution, examining their capabilities, use cases, and future prospects.
Revolutionizing Edge AI is crucial for enhancing the efficiency of deployment platforms in various sectors, including energy management. By exploring innovative solutions, organizations can leverage real-time data to optimize resources and drive sustainable practices, such as renewable energy management. This advancement not only elevates operational performance but also contributes to environmental stewardship.
Understanding Edge AI
Edge AI refers to the integration of artificial intelligence algorithms into edge devices, enabling them to process data locally rather than relying solely on centralized cloud servers. This paradigm shift is crucial for applications requiring immediate insights and minimal delay. Below are key characteristics that define edge AI:
- Low Latency: Critical for applications like autonomous vehicles and real-time surveillance.
- Bandwidth Efficiency: Reduces the amount of data transmitted to the cloud, saving on costs and improving performance.
- Enhanced Privacy: Keeping sensitive data local minimizes exposure and potential breaches.
Key Deployment Platforms for Edge AI
As the demand for real-time analytics increases, edge AI deployment platforms are becoming critical for efficient and responsive machine learning applications. These platforms enable devices to process data on-site, significantly reducing latency and bandwidth costs. For those looking to dive deeper into the innovations of machine learning, check out Machine learning projects and ideas.
Several platforms facilitate the deployment of edge AI, each catering to different requirements and environments. The following sections highlight some prominent options.
1. NVIDIA Jetson Platform
NVIDIA’s Jetson platform provides a comprehensive suite of hardware and software solutions designed specifically for AI workloads at the edge. Its key components include:
- Jetson Nano: A cost-effective board for small-scale AI projects.
- Jetson Xavier: Designed for high-performance computing needs.
- JetPack SDK: A development kit that includes libraries and tools to optimize AI applications.
Use Cases:
- Robotics and automation
- Smart drones
- Healthcare imaging systems
2. Google Cloud IoT Edge
Google Cloud IoT Edge is a platform that extends Google Cloud’s capabilities to edge devices. It offers a strong integration with Google’s AI and machine learning services. Key features include:
| Feature | Description |
|---|---|
| Data Processing | Enables local Data Analytics and preprocessing. |
| Security | Provides secure connection and data integrity measures. |
| ML Model Deployment | Facilitates the deployment of ML models to edge devices. |
Use Cases:
- Smart cities
- Industrial IoT applications
- Predictive maintenance
3. Microsoft Azure IoT Edge
Microsoft offers Azure IoT Edge, a service that enables customers to deploy cloud intelligence directly to IoT devices. It comes with a range of integrated services:
- Azure Functions: Serverless computing capabilities at the edge.
- Container Support: Allows deployment of containers for various workloads.
- AI Toolbox: Built-in AI capabilities for smart insights.
Use Cases:
- Smart retail solutions
- Energy management systems
- Connected vehicles
4. AWS IoT Greengrass
AWS IoT Greengrass allows users to run local compute, messaging, data caching, and machine learning inference capabilities on connected devices. It enhances the AWS ecosystem by extending cloud services to the edge. Key Features:
- Device Management
- Machine Learning Inference
- Local Messaging
Use Cases:
- Home automation
- Remote monitoring applications
- Environmental monitoring
Challenges in Edge AI Deployment
While edge AI offers numerous advantages, several challenges must be addressed for successful deployment:
Data Management
Managing data flow between edge devices and the cloud can be complex. Ensuring that relevant data is processed locally without overloading the device is essential.
Security Concerns
Edge devices often have limited security measures, making them vulnerable to attacks. Implementing robust security protocols is crucial to safeguard sensitive information.
Interoperability
With a diverse range of hardware and software environments, ensuring compatibility between different edge devices can be challenging. Standardized protocols can help mitigate this issue.
The Future of Edge AI
The future of edge AI is promising, with advancements in hardware and software continuously emerging. Key trends to watch include:
- AI Model Optimization: Techniques to enhance the performance of AI models on edge devices.
- 5G Integration: The rollout of 5G networks will support the proliferation of edge AI by enabling faster data transmission.
- Enhanced Privacy Features: Development of privacy-preserving AI techniques to address growing concerns around data security.
Conclusion
Edge AI is set to redefine how businesses and organizations leverage data for decision-making. By exploring various deployment platforms, stakeholders can adopt solutions tailored to their specific needs, driving innovation and efficiency. As technology continues to evolve, edge AI will undoubtedly play a pivotal role in shaping our future.
FAQ
What is Edge AI and how does it differ from traditional AI?
Edge AI refers to the processing of data on local devices rather than in centralized data centers, enabling faster responses and reduced latency compared to traditional AI.
What are the benefits of deploying Edge AI Solutions?
Deploying Edge AI solutions offers benefits such as enhanced privacy, reduced bandwidth usage, improved response times, and the ability to function offline.
What deployment platforms are commonly used for Edge AI?
Common deployment platforms for Edge AI include NVIDIA Jetson, Google Coral, AWS IoT Greengrass, and Microsoft Azure IoT Edge.
How can businesses choose the right Edge AI deployment platform?
Businesses should consider factors like scalability, compatibility with existing infrastructure, ease of use, and the specific requirements of their AI applications.
What industries can benefit from Edge AI deployment?
Industries such as manufacturing, healthcare, transportation, and smart cities can significantly benefit from Edge AI deployment by enhancing efficiency and decision-making.
What challenges are associated with Edge AI deployment?
Challenges include managing device diversity, ensuring security, maintaining software updates, and dealing with potential data privacy issues.









